🛠️ Websites vs Funnels - What’s the Difference?

One of the first things we covered (again, pre-recorded but full of energy!) was the key difference between websites and funnels in HighLevel:

  • Websites = great for credibility and static content (About pages, FAQs, contact pages).

  • Funnels = focused on outcomes (lead generation, sales, bookings).
